Stainless Ultra Carry - All the features of the new Ultra Carry plus a slide machined from a stainless steel forging for ultimate resistance to wear and the elements. Standard features include low profile combat sights, extended thumb safety, match grade trigger group, new aluminum match grade trigger and rounded edges. Available in .45 ACP and .40 S&W.

 

http://www.kimberamerica.com/images/beveled_ejection.jpg'>

 

Unique Kimber design has special beveling at front and rear of the ejection port to prevent ejection jams common to other small semi-automatic 1911 pistols. Relieved breech face, tuned ejector and special slide stop make feeding totally reliable.

 

http://www.kimberamerica.com/images/cone_design.jpg'>

 

Ultra Carry barrel has a spherical cone design that locks up with authority. Dual captured low effort spring system makes manual slide cycling easy while providing the ultimate in feeding reliability. Available in .45 ACP and .40 S&W.

 

http://www.kimberamerica.com/images/scale_compact.jpg'>

 

Ultra Carry pistols weigh just 25 ounces. Frame blanks are cut from solid blocks of 7075-T7 aluminum (Details), the worlds finest, and machined to the same tolerances as our steel frames. They have been tested to 20,000 rounds without measurable evidence of wear.
